UK Car Hire and Changes to the Law

In June 2015, the paper counterpart to the photo driving licence in the UK was scrapped.  The counterpart contained information about penalty points the driver may have had.  Similarly, old style paper licences issued before 1998 are still valid byt won’t be updated with points – instead, your driving licence information is viewable online through the DVLA.

When hiring a vehicle, the company may just want to see your photocard licence.  This is fine, however some companies like to see if you have any penalty points on your licence.  They now have to check online, using a special access code the DVLA issues.  When you go to hire a car now, it is important that you get your access code ready to give to the hire car company in case they wish to check your driving licence online.  The code can be obtained by the driver by logging onto the DVLA website.  You can then access your code and print out your licence information should you wish to.
